1. Prioritize Quality Over Quantity
When planning a family vacation, it is important to keep in mind that quality trumps quantity. Instead of trying to cram in as many activities or destinations as possible, focus on creating an itinerary that gives you and your family ample opportunity to relax, recharge, and enjoy each other’s company.
Start by selecting just a few must-see destinations or activities that align with your family’s interests, budget, and schedule. Research each destination in advance to find out the best time to visit, as well as any kid-friendly attractions or activities that they offer.
2. Stay Organized
One of the keys to a successful family vacation is staying organized. Start by creating a detailed travel itinerary that outlines your travel dates and times, transportation arrangements, hotel reservations, and any planned activities or excursions.
Consider using a travel planning app or website, such as TripAdvisor or Expedia, to streamline your planning process and keep all of your trip details in one place. You can also use a travel packing list app to ensure you don’t forget any essential items or medications.
3. Be Realistic About Your Budget
Traveling as a family can be expensive. However, there are a few ways to save money without sacrificing the quality of your trip. Start by setting a realistic budget for your vacation, including transportation, accommodations, food, and activities.
Consider using discount websites such as Groupon or LivingSocial for hotel deals, attraction discounts, and restaurant coupons. You can also save money on food by packing snacks and bringing refillable water bottles, which can help you avoid expensive convenience store prices.
4. Involve Your Kids in the Planning Process
One of the best ways to ensure a stress-free family vacation is to involve your kids in the planning process. By giving them a voice in the decision-making process, they will feel more invested in the trip and more excited about the activities and destinations you have chosen.
Ask your kids for their input on what activities or attractions they would like to visit, and consider allowing them to choose a few meals or snacks during the trip. You can also create a family travel journal or scrapbook to document your memories and experiences on the trip.
